The oil price shocks of the 1970s led the Brazilian government to address the strain high prices were placing on its fragile economy. Brazil, the largest and most populous country in South America, was importing 80% of its oil and 40% of its foreign exchange was used to pay for that imported oil.

Alcohol and gasoline-alcohol blends also offer efficiency benefits independent of their octane value. Most regular-grade gasoline in the US is sold with a minimum octane rating of 87 AKI, corresponding to approximately 91−92 RON. Premium-grade gasoline is listed as 91−93 AKI minimum, corresponding to 96−98 RON.
